Gallagher confirmed as new title sponsors of Premiership Rugby

Global insurance brokers Gallagher have been confirmed as new title sponsors of English rugby union's Premiership.

Premiership Rugby has announced a multi-year 'strategic business and marking' partnership with Illinois-based Gallagher that be starting on July 1.

The announcement will see Gallagher succeed Aviva as title sponsors of the English game's flagship competition, which will be known as Gallagher Premiership Rugby from next season when it kicks off on 31 August.

In addition to naming rights, Premiership Rugby said branding opportunities and local community programmes are included in the agreement.

Gallagher becomes the competition's fourth title sponsor in its 20-year history after Allied Dunbar, Guinness and Aviva.

Premiership Rugby chief executive Mark McCafferty said: "The international expansion of Premiership Rugby has been accelerated in recent years and it is fitting that we are now partnering with a global company with an equally strong presence in the UK.

"The last decade has seen major growth in Premiership Rugby's fan base and it is a huge credit to our clubs - and the way they have grown their businesses - that we can announce this new partnership.

"We are very much looking forward to the first matches of Gallagher Premiership Rugby in September," stated McCafferty.

The Chief Executive also acknowledged the partnership that Premiership Rugby have shared with Aviva that will be ceasing shortly.

"We'd also like to express our sincere thanks and appreciation to Aviva for our eight-year partnership which is one of the longest running and most successful title partnerships in British sport."

On release of the announcement J. Patrick Gallagher, Jr., Chairman, President and CEO of Gallagher shared his perspective on the new alliance.

"By uniting with this globally-known and fast growing franchise, we have a terrific opportunity to increase awareness about our company, values, expertise and services, and jointly participate in community projects and causes to make a difference.

"This dynamic business and marketing partnership with Premiership Rugby reflects who we are culturally and professionally."
